Job Title: Junior Costs Handler
We are seeking a motivated Junior Costs Handler to join our team. This role involves assessing and settling claims for costs, managing procedural aspects up to agreement or assessment, and supporting negotiations with clients and insurers throughout the process.
Key Responsibilities:
* Review files swiftly to formulate initial costs strategies and provide comprehensive advice to clients.
* Engage in early telephone negotiations with opposing parties and liaise with insurers as needed.
* Build strong working relationships with colleagues in Costs and the wider business.
* Draft essential legal documents, including Chronology, Costs Strategy Document, Points of Dispute, Interlocutory Applications, Part 18 Requests, and Consent Orders.
* Conduct evidential reviews and assessments, including detailed file reviews, cost assessments, and outcome evaluations.
* Prepare reports and advice for clients, including outcome reports and updates.
* Assess settlement proposals, participate in negotiations, and ensure compliance with relevant standards and regulations.
Knowledge and Skills:
* GCSEs or equivalent in English and Maths (Grade A-C/Level 5 or above).
* IT proficiency, especially in Microsoft Office and case management systems.
* Strong organizational, interpersonal, and communication skills.
* Experience in costs negotiation and setting negotiation strategies.
* Understanding of litigation and costs processes.
* Ability to work independently and as part of a team, demonstrating initiative and attention to detail.
